LDV HAS UNVEILED its Maxus chassis-cab range. including a tipper and dropside both versions are due to go on sale in September.
Built by Ingirnex, the bodies will be part of a ready-to-roll package available off the line; they will be joined by a Luton and box van.
Payload is up to 1,330kg for the tipper and 1,520kg for the dropside. The company has also launched a third power output from its 2.5-litre four-cylinder engine to join the existing 118 and 94hp rating& The new 133hp version is available on both chassis-cab variants.
LDV's performance since its Russian takeover has certainly been impressive.
Chief executive Steve Young reports: "Maxus registrations are up by 76% compared with last year, and we've increased the line rate by some 80%."
